description
The 1000 series are intended for wideband
and pulse operations. They are also suit-
able for signal isolation and small isolated
power supplies. The compact footprint
makes them ideal for applications where
space is at a premium.

absolute maximum ratings over operating free air temperature range
Operating free air temperature range . . . . . . . . . . . . . . . . . . . 0°C to 70°C
Storage temperature range . . . . . . . . . . . . . . . . . . . . . . --60°C to 125°C
Lead Temperature 1.5mm from case for 10 seconds . . . . . . . . . . . . . . 300°C
